Another common misconception isrepparttar 122330 tendency to link Tarot Readers and Psychics together into one category. One does not have to be a practicing psychic to userepparttar 122331 Tarot, however many psychics, myself included, started out on our paths reading Tarot. Tarot can be a tool to help enhance and aidrepparttar 122332 intuition, and that often opens people up to further abilities. Once I developed psychically, i never gave up my love for Tarot. I userepparttar 122333 cards for many purposes, inspiration for writing, meditation, reflection, asking Spirit for guidance when I feel confused, etc. The possibilities are limitless, as arerepparttar 122334 many different types of decks available. There are decks that represent many different spiritual paths, styles of art, languages etc. making it easy to find one that fits right withrepparttar 122335 individual. They are not restricted to any one faith system, there are Christian decks, Kabbala decks, Angel decks and many more. There are decks for different levels of reading ability as well. Beginners may find that extremely intricate decks filled with tons of symbology or a lot of intense artwork distracts fromrepparttar 122336 learning process. I recommend starting out with a more standard deck such asrepparttar 122337 Rider-Waite or Universal-Waite decks, or ones based on these. Different decks can be acquired once a feel forrepparttar 122338 Tarot has been developed. Many ofrepparttar 122339 learning guides and courses for beginners that are available are developed around these decks.
